[PATCH 3.18 01/85] tools build: No need to make libapi for perf explicitly

From: Greg Kroah-Hartman
Date: Sun Jul 01 2018 - 12:11:13 EST

3.18-stable review patch. If anyone has any objections, please let me know.


From: Jiri Olsa <jolsa@xxxxxxxxxx>

commit 379a9a28a1b4364ab08fec35c84d39cf4995c509 upstream.

The perf build handles its dependencies by itself.

Also renaming libapi libapikfs to libapi as it got
changed just recently.

Signed-off-by: Jiri Olsa <jolsa@xxxxxxxxxx>
Signed-off-by: Arnaldo Carvalho de Melo <acme@xxxxxxxxxx>
Signed-off-by: Greg Kroah-Hartman <gregkh@xxxxxxxxxxxxxxxxxxx>

tools/Makefile | 8 ++++----
1 file changed, 4 insertions(+), 4 deletions(-)

--- a/tools/Makefile
+++ b/tools/Makefile
@@ -51,10 +51,10 @@ cgroup firewire hv guest usb virtio vm n
liblockdep: FORCE
$(call descend,lib/lockdep)

-libapikfs: FORCE
+libapi: FORCE
$(call descend,lib/api)

-perf: libapikfs FORCE
+perf: FORCE
$(call descend,$@)

selftests: FORCE
@@ -106,10 +106,10 @@ cgroup_clean hv_clean firewire_clean lgu
$(call descend,lib/lockdep,clean)

$(call descend,lib/api,clean)

-perf_clean: libapikfs_clean
$(call descend,$(@:_clean=),clean)